Output 26f3dd24acd1347419db9f3d64742afef636cdafb33a717bfdb7ba575fe5a6e6:0

value
60624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e568d0af54a872c478fbc5ef4c87e4229b8c39 OP_EQUAL
address
3QCUyP3qmaGDBk2NyiP69Q5sXX9E8PrT54
transaction
26f3dd24acd1347419db9f3d64742afef636cdafb33a717bfdb7ba575fe5a6e6
spent
true